Project #1 – Monstermaniac "You're Special"
The card base for this Monstermaniac Card starts with Whisper White cardstock layered with Midnight Muse. The Midnight Muse cardstock was embossed using a fun, new embossing folder called Decorative Dots that will be available as a FREE item when you purchase $50.00 or more in Stampin' Up! product during Sale-A-bration which begins on January 28, 2014! The circles are created using the Circles Collection Framelits with smaller circles cut out of the larger circles. For the smaller circles, I used the circle punch from the Itty Bitty Shapes. The finishing touch was to add the Rhinestone Jewels. I love how this card feels like it is "out of this world!"

Project #2 – Monstermaniac CAS
The card base for this fun, Clean & Simple Monstermaniac Card is Midnight Muse cardstock. The top layer is Whisper White Cardstock then I used the Gorgeous Grunge Stamp Set to stamp a "silver" background using the Encore! Silver Stamp Pad. The little monster is stamped using Midnight Muse Classic Ink on Whisper White Cardstock and punched out with the 1 3/4" Circle Punch layered on a Midnight Muse Scallop Circle punched out with the 2 3/8" Scallop Circle Punch. I added a little bit of the Tea Lace Paper Doily gathered to the back of the punched element then attached the Scallop Circle to the card front with Stampin' Dimensionals. For a final touch, I added the Rhinestone Jewels – Don't they look a bit like stars? Also, I included a Hung Up Cute Clip on this same card showcased in the video posted below.

Project #4 – Monstermaniac Christmas
The card base for this cute Monstermaniacs Christmas Card is Whisper White cardstock. The top layer is Old Olive Cardstock layered using the Season of Style Designer Series Paper Stack. The Monster was stamped using the Encore! Gold Stamp Pad. To cut out the monster and the Cherry Cobbler background, I used the Labels Collection Framelits. Next, I created a flag by stamping "Merry Christmas" from the Petite Pairs Stamp Set on Whisper White and layering it with Old Olive Cardstock. The Cherry Cobbler button is tied with Cherry Cobbler Baker's Twine and attached with Mini Glue Dots. As a final touch, I added the Old Olive Simply Styled Embellishments.
